Prototyping

-  Lifetime volumes are likely below 2,000 parts

-  An affordable entry point for tooling is important

-  Part production is only needed for 1 year or less

-  Lower mold price and higher piece-part price

On-Demand Manufacturing

-  Lifetime volumes exceed 2,000 parts

-  Lower part price is critical

-  Part production is needed for several years

-  Higher mold price and lower piecepart price

Advanced Capabilities for Metal 3D-printed Parts

Post-Process CNC Machining
Achieve tight tolerances for mating surfaces while having the design freedom of additive manufacturing. This can also result in cost savings due to less material waste. 

Heat Treatment
We offer a variety of heat treatment options for stress relief and hardening. You can select standard stress relief, hot isostatic pressing (HIP), solution annealing, and aging.

Enhanced Inspections and Mechanical Testing
Get first article inspection per AS9102, dimensional inspection with balooned report as well as CMM, optical, and CT scanning. We also provide certified mechanical testing.

Material and Powder Analysis

>  All metal powder material is purchased per its ASTM standard

>  Frequent powder testing is conducted to ensure adherence to chemical      composition defined by the respective ASTM document

>  Single-lot tracking of material

>  Testing of particle size distribution for reference and tracking

NEW: Large Format Metal 3D Printing


We recently added the GE Additive X Line to our fleet of metal 3D printers to build Inconel 718 parts as large as 31.5 in. x 15.7 in. x 19.7 in. Have a project that might be a good fit? Contact us and we can discuss your requirements.
